首页 话题 小组 问答 好文 用户 我的社区 域名交易 唠叨

[函数]PDO_IBM DSN()函数—用法及示例

发布于 2025-05-01 19:50:28
0
28

函数名:PDO_IBM DSN()

适用版本:PHP 5 >= 5.3.6, PHP 7, PHP 8

函数描述:PDO_IBM DSN() 函数返回一个用于连接到 IBM 数据库服务器的 DSN(数据源名称)字符串。

用法:

$dsn = "ibm:DRIVER={IBM DB2 ODBC DRIVER};DATABASE=mydatabase;HOSTNAME=myhost;PORT=myport;PROTOCOL=TCPIP;";

参数说明:

  • DRIVER:指定所使用的 IBM DB2 ODBC 驱动程序。
  • DATABASE:指定要连接的数据库名称。
  • HOSTNAME:指定数据库服务器的主机名。
  • PORT:指定数据库服务器的端口号。
  • PROTOCOL:指定通信协议。

示例:

$dsn = "ibm:DRIVER={IBM DB2 ODBC DRIVER};DATABASE=mydatabase;HOSTNAME=myhost;PORT=myport;PROTOCOL=TCPIP;";

try {
    $dbh = new PDO($dsn, $username, $password);
    echo "Connected to the database successfully!";
} catch (PDOException $e) {
    echo "Connection failed: " . $e->getMessage();
}

以上示例演示了如何使用 PDO_IBM DSN() 函数创建一个用于连接到 IBM 数据库服务器的 DSN 字符串,并使用 PDO 类的构造函数连接到数据库。如果连接成功,则输出 "Connected to the database successfully!",否则输出错误信息。

请注意,示例中的 $username$password 变量应该替换为实际的数据库用户名和密码。另外,还需要确保已正确安装并配置了 IBM DB2 ODBC 驱动程序。

评论
一个月内的热帖推荐
啊龙
Lv.1普通用户

9545

帖子

31

小组

3242

积分

赞助商广告
站长交流